Whole Brain Irradiation With Hippocampal Sparing for Brain Metastases From Breast Cancer: Neurocognitive Function and Prognosis Analysis
Based on evidence that radiation-induced damage to the hippocampus plays a considerable role in neurocognitive decline after cranial irradiation, hippocampal-sparing whole brain radiation therapy (HS-WBRT) has been proposed. This study will investigate the neurocognitive function and prognosis between HS-WBRT and conventional WBRT for the treatment of brain metastases from breast cancer.
